The first competition in the 2003 Brewer of the Year series was a joy to judge. Although we had fewer entries than expected for an Open Style competition, the overall quality was terrific. There was only one entry that had any significant faults. This beer, the Liquorice Stout brewed by the Birkmaier/Pushaw team, had been our Hogtown entry into the AHA Club-Only Competition, and it was good enough to be advanced to the 2nd round there. Unfortunately, this particular bottle had some problems.
First place went to 2002's BOTY winner Wayne Smith for his Hefeweizen. Second place went to Mark's Dunkleweizen, and third place was taken by Richard F's Tupelo Mead.
The next competition will be Eng & Scottish Strong Ales (Category 11) and Barley Wine & Imperial Stout (Category 12). Somehow, I suspect we'll see Wayne enter his Impy Stout & Barleywine. What are you going to enter?
